Output 89c7a6db4c2aad05022af885f65a0939f4a1647fc73be5bac486948a7cea3c2e:7

value
5615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ebcf5d4bbf40a18acb6385b1180420dc10e2618132c9daa713561bf312c09e71
address
bc1pa0846jalgzsc4jmrskc3sppqmsgwycvpxtya4fcn2cdlxykqnecsrk6cv6
transaction
89c7a6db4c2aad05022af885f65a0939f4a1647fc73be5bac486948a7cea3c2e
spent
true